Tunisian-Italian CELAVIE project kicked off in Sfax

The kick-off for the start of the CELAVIE project, Tunisian-Italian cooperation in the field of aquaculture and agriculture, was given, Monday, during a working session by video conference between the Tunisian and Italian partners of the project.

Financed by the European Union to the amount of 900 thousand euros, the project concerns Tabarni and Palermo (Sicily – Italy) and the governorates of Kairouan and Sfax (Tunisia) and will last 30 months.

The project intends to contribute to the agriculture and aquaculture sector, in particular in the inland areas of Sicily and Tunisia, by offering a boost to process and product innovation through the technology of aquaponics.

The project concerns, thus, the implementation of a system: “a Vital Cell”. This system makes it possible to combine the production of aquatic plants and animals in a unique eco-sustainable and guaranteed cycle.
